Which vaccine is recommended to prevent shingles in older adults?

  1. Live attenuated varicella vaccine
  2. Recombinant zoster vaccine
  3. Subunit influenza vaccine
  4. Conjugate pneumococcal vaccine
Show answer and explanation

Correct answer: Recombinant zoster vaccine

The recombinant zoster vaccine is preferred for adults over 50 due to strong efficacy. It is non-live and safe in immunocompromised persons.
